Senior Offering Manager

atCoalfireUS flagUnited StatesFull-timeManagerSenior$115k – $176k/year

Posted Jun 27

This is a fully remote position, open to applicants in United States.

📋 Description

• Assist in the lifecycle management of cybersecurity and compliance offerings, encompassing ideation, design, updates, packaging, launch, enablement, sustainability, and retirement tasks.

• Collaborate with offering leadership, practice leaders, and solution stakeholders to standardize services into repeatable components, tiers, variations, and SKU-ready structures that enhance scalability and consistency.

• Manage daily coordination of offering initiatives, covering intake tracking, status reporting, meeting preparation, follow-up actions, and documentation of decisions across offering governance forums and portfolio workstreams.

• Develop and maintain go-to-market sales materials, including proposal documents, datasheets, whitepapers, standard presentations, catalogs, and other enablement content that effectively conveys Coalfire's value to clients and the field.

• Conduct competitive analysis and provide pricing support for Coalfire offerings to guide packaging, list pricing, margin targets, and growth strategies for enterprise clients.

• Facilitate pre-sales activities, including client meetings, solution discussions, and cross-functional RFP responses, ensuring offerings are clearly positioned and consistently scoped.

• Remain informed about emerging security threats, industry trends, and client demand patterns, proactively suggesting updates to offerings, messaging, and portfolio priorities.

• Collaborate with senior leadership and cross-functional teams to enhance scoping, quoting, and contracting workflows, including cost case optimization, standard scope definitions, and SOW content inputs.

• Assist in the creation of new threat-focused services, involving initial research, offering design, pricing inputs, staffing assumptions, collateral development, partner coordination, and internal enablement.


⛳️ Requirements

• 5-10 years of experience in offering management, product management, program management, go-to-market strategy, business operations, or related roles within the cybersecurity or professional services sector.

• Exceptional attention to detail in work products, including a comprehensive understanding of the end-to-end experience, developing user-friendly solutions, and crafting experiences that satisfy clients while addressing their cybersecurity needs.

• Strong familiarity with threat-focused cybersecurity services offerings (such as penetration testing, adversary emulation, exposure management, detection and response, threat hunting, and other related services) and/or security compliance and assurance frameworks (such as FedRAMP, Healthcare, CMMC, and other globally recognized compliance standards).

• Experience in client-facing and pre-sales environments, including solution discussions, proposal responses, and coordination throughout the delivery lifecycle.

• Solid understanding of how cybersecurity services are packaged, marketed, and consumed by enterprise clients, with the ability to align client needs with scalable offerings and delivery models.

• Proven experience in developing go-to-market materials and field enablement content for service offerings, including presentations, proposal content, catalogs, and datasheets.

• Background in supporting pricing, packaging, and margin analysis for service offerings, including work with financial models, bid sheets, or similar scoping tools.

• Experience in launching or refreshing service offerings through cross-functional collaboration with delivery, sales, finance, legal, operations, marketing, and partnerships.

• Preferred experience working with software or ecosystem partners on joint go-to-market initiatives, partner-attached offerings, or related enablement activities.

• Outstanding communication and collaboration skills, capable of effectively conveying complex technical and business concepts to both technical and non-technical audiences.

• Strong program and stakeholder management abilities, with experience coordinating cross-functional initiatives and ensuring follow-through across multiple teams.

• Capacity to thrive in a fast-paced, dynamic environment, quickly adapt to shifting priorities, and balance strategic thinking with operational execution.
